Contracts are contracts: Contract to ship. Contract to smuggle. Contract to provide a service where you get paid.

Even if you don't make anything, you are still providing a service. That service could very well be man power.

So instead of "tech subs" for your requirement, just toss in more misc threads that deals with you expanding said service company, making contracts, doing missions as the company etc.

And you are golden.


If you want to "Tier up" and gain more benefits and such as you grow -- more like an ooc goal really if you want -- you can sub your company. If you don't ever want to bother with it, then don't. The factory is optional.


Take Arceneau Trade company -- it started out as a shipping freighter service of goods. Then it expanded and continued to make contracts, expand it's products, and then eventually made products in shipping, armstech, armormech, cybertech, biochem, etc...
